Navigation

    Logo
    • Register
    • Login
    • Search
    • Recent
    • Tags
    • Unread
    • Categories
    • Unreplied
    • Popular
    • GitHub
    • Docu
    • Hilfe
    1. Home
    2. Deutsch
    3. Tester
    4. Shelly >= 6.6.0 mit BLU-Geräten (Bluetooth Low Energy)

    NEWS

    • ioBroker@Smart Living Forum Solingen, 14.06. - Agenda added

    • ioBroker goes Matter ... Matter Adapter in Stable

    • Monatsrückblick - April 2025

    Shelly >= 6.6.0 mit BLU-Geräten (Bluetooth Low Energy)

    This topic has been deleted. Only users with topic management privileges can see it.
    • haus-automatisierung
      haus-automatisierung Developer Most Active last edited by haus-automatisierung

      Aktuelle Test Version 6.6.0
      Veröffentlichungsdatum 17.10.2023
      Github Link https://github.com/iobroker-community-adapters/ioBroker.shelly/blob/master/docs/en/ble-devices.md

      Ich habe gerade überlegt, wie man endlich mal die BLU-Geräte in den ioBroker-Adapter bekommen könnte. Leider hat der Hersteller es ja nach wie vor nicht geschafft, die Bluetooth-Payloads einfach per MQTT weiterzugeben.

      Daher ist jetzt ein Shelly-Script auf jedem Plus-/Pro-Gerät erforderlich, welches das erledigt. Also

      1. Adapter mindestens auf Version 6.6.0 bringen (bitte NICHT über GitHub)
      2. Die Dokumentation ganz genau lesen und die passende Script-Version auf ein Shelly Plus- oder Pro-Gerät (Gen3 oder Gen4 geht auch) packen und starten
      3. Aktion auf einem Shelly Blu Button 1, Blu Door/Window oder Blu Motion anstoßen
      4. Dann sollte das Gerät unter shelly.0.ble.* angelegt werden.

      Screenshot 2023-10-17 at 13.53.58.png

      Das Feature ist aktuell noch als experimentell zu werten und der erste Versuch in diese Richtung. Man könnte jetzt hingehen und mit dem Adapter das Shelly-Script auf den Geräten automatisch anlegen - aber das ging mir etwas zu weit... und wer weiß wie sich das Thema noch entwickeln wird.

      Issues am liebsten auf GitHub, Fragen und Feedback gerne hier rein.

      Ausführliches Video zur Einrichtung: https://www.youtube.com/watch?v=qOjEFsCjhLg

      Rene55 Ben1983 X Albert K Humidor 6 Replies Last reply Reply Quote 5
      • Rene55
        Rene55 @haus-automatisierung last edited by

        @haus-automatisierung Vielen Dank für das Script - darauf habe ich gewartet. Hab es auch gleich installiert. Im Shelly Plus 1 PM (als Mittelsmann) sehe ich in der Console die Reaktionen vom Blu Button und auch vom Door/Window. Nur der neue Objektzweig 'ble' taucht nicht auf. Was kann ich noch tun?

        haus-automatisierung 1 Reply Last reply Reply Quote 0
        • haus-automatisierung
          haus-automatisierung Developer Most Active @Rene55 last edited by haus-automatisierung

          @rene55 sagte in Shelly >= 6.6.0 mit BLU-Geräten (Bluetooth Low Energy):

          Hab es auch gleich installiert.

          Die Shelly 6.6.0 ist doch noch gar nicht im Beta Repo-Verfügbar?! 🙂
          Dauert noch etwas bis das aktualisiert wird. Mit den vorigen Versionen geht es logischerweise nicht.

          Rene55 1 Reply Last reply Reply Quote 0
          • Rene55
            Rene55 @haus-automatisierung last edited by Rene55

            @haus-automatisierung Ja Danke. Auch gerade gesehn. Ich warte einfach noch ein wenig.
            Mit 'installiert' meinte ich das Script.

            1 Reply Last reply Reply Quote 0
            • Rene55
              Rene55 last edited by

              @haus-automatisierung Das warten hat sich gelohnt! Funktioniert wie versprochen. Der RSSI-Wert bezieht sich auf welches Gerät? BLE?

              Auch gut finde ich 'Feel free to change the name of the device'. Nur wo genau mache ich das?

              haus-automatisierung 1 Reply Last reply Reply Quote 0
              • haus-automatisierung
                haus-automatisierung Developer Most Active @Rene55 last edited by haus-automatisierung

                @rene55 Wie bei jedem anderen Objekt auch. Einfach den Namen im Objekt-Tab ändern.

                RSSI kommt natürlich vom BLE Gerät

                Rene55 1 Reply Last reply Reply Quote 0
                • Rene55
                  Rene55 @haus-automatisierung last edited by

                  @haus-automatisierung Ah, Danke. Ich dacht irgendwo im Device. Nochmal Danke für die Adpter-Erweiterung und das Script.

                  BLE-RSSI hatte ich auch erwartet. Ich habe zwei Geräte, liegen direkt nebeneinander. Der eine hat -57, der andere -77.
                  Wird dann wohl an den verschieden gestalteten Antennen liegen - oder am wohlbefinden.

                  1 Reply Last reply Reply Quote 0
                  • Ben1983
                    Ben1983 @haus-automatisierung last edited by

                    @haus-automatisierung Funktioniert top. Danke

                    haus-automatisierung 1 Reply Last reply Reply Quote 0
                    • haus-automatisierung
                      haus-automatisierung Developer Most Active @Ben1983 last edited by

                      @ben1983 Ich verstehe gar nix mehr - in deinem anderen Thread ging es gerade nicht?! Was war das Problem?

                      Ben1983 1 Reply Last reply Reply Quote 0
                      • Ben1983
                        Ben1983 @haus-automatisierung last edited by

                        @haus-automatisierung hatte das ble Skript nicht. Hatte das für den blu Motion drin.

                        Sehe ich es richtig, dass in x.ble die Bluetooth Geräte liegen und unter dem einzelnen Shelly.ble alle payloads des Geräts rein kommen?
                        Also bspw. Auch der payload von unterschiedlichen Motion Sensoren,

                        haus-automatisierung 1 Reply Last reply Reply Quote 0
                        • haus-automatisierung
                          haus-automatisierung Developer Most Active @Ben1983 last edited by

                          @ben1983 sagte in Shelly >= 6.6.0 mit BLU-Geräten (Bluetooth Low Energy):

                          Sehe ich es richtig, dass in x.ble die Bluetooth Geräte liegen und unter dem einzelnen Shelly.ble alle payloads des Geräts rein kommen?

                          Ja, es könnte ja sein, dass mehrere Geräte den gleichen Payload empfangen.

                          Ben1983 2 Replies Last reply Reply Quote 0
                          • Ben1983
                            Ben1983 @haus-automatisierung last edited by

                            @haus-automatisierung das ist ganz cool, denn man könnte ja dann.

                            1. auf einzelne ble gerät reagieren
                            2. auf ble Geräte reagieren, je nachrufen wo der payload empfangen wird
                            3. verschiedene ble Geräte auf einem Empfänger die gleiche Funktion ausführen lassen (verschiedene Motion Geräte bspw. Nutzen und nur auf den datenpunkt „motion“ schauen.
                            1 Reply Last reply Reply Quote 0
                            • Ben1983
                              Ben1983 @haus-automatisierung last edited by Ben1983

                              @haus-automatisierung OK schade...
                              Ich habe jetzt das MotionSkript für den Bewegungsmelder deaktiviert, also gestoppt.
                              (Wofür ist eigentlich rechts der Blau Schalter?)
                              9a71591b-7e23-4b7a-82a1-383bbb92e5cd-image.png

                              Dann ging aber die Übertragung nicht mehr.
                              Also wenn das Motion Skript nicht aktiv isat, werden vom motion keine ble daten übertragen.
                              Ist das so korrekt?

                              Ich wollte ihn gerne nutzen, ohne etwas zu schalten.

                              Ich konnte es nun so lösen, dass ich im Motionskript den call auskommentiert habe:

                               onMotionChange: function(motion) {
                                  //    Shelly.call("Switch.set", { id: 0, on: motion });
                                      console.log("Motion", motion);
                                  },
                              

                              Ist es also normal, dass das Motion skript (Also was die bewegung erkennt) laufen muss?
                              Erkennts Du mir dem anderen Akript dem entsprechend, was alles in dem Shelly erkannt wurde?

                              Edit:
                              Ich habe es jetzt auf ein anderes Gerät aufgespielt und das Motion-Script deaktiviert und auch danach gelöscht.

                              Nur noch das im Einsatz:
                              00dce6ea-671d-4fcd-942b-72d0fd4a8b23-image.png
                              es geht jetzt auch nur damit

                              1 Reply Last reply Reply Quote 0
                              • X
                                xawa @haus-automatisierung last edited by

                                @haus-automatisierung Hallo Matthias, erstmal wiedermal herzlichen Dank für deine Weiterentwicklungen.
                                Hab gestern die Version 6.6.1 über das Beta-Repo geupdatet (wg. Shelly Blu Button) und kann sagen, dass alles einwandfrei läuft 👍

                                haus-automatisierung 1 Reply Last reply Reply Quote 1
                                • haus-automatisierung
                                  haus-automatisierung Developer Most Active @xawa last edited by

                                  @xawa Sollte mittlerweile auch in Stable geladen sein

                                  X 1 Reply Last reply Reply Quote 0
                                  • X
                                    xawa @haus-automatisierung last edited by

                                    @haus-automatisierung Bei mir nicht
                                    installiert / verfügbar ShellyAdapterVersion.JPG

                                    X 1 Reply Last reply Reply Quote 0
                                    • X
                                      xawa @xawa last edited by

                                      so, nach Klick auf "Adapter auf Updates prüfen" wird mir diese Version jetzt auch angeboten. So wie es aussieht, wurde die Version 6.6.1 ja schon vor ca 3 Wochen released. Komisch, dass ich diese nie angeboten bekommen habe. Anscheinend aktualisiert sich bei mir die "Adapter-Updates-Liste" nicht verlässlich

                                      haus-automatisierung 1 Reply Last reply Reply Quote 0
                                      • haus-automatisierung
                                        haus-automatisierung Developer Most Active @xawa last edited by haus-automatisierung

                                        @xawa sagte in Shelly >= 6.6.0 mit BLU-Geräten (Bluetooth Low Energy):

                                        So wie es aussieht, wurde die Version 6.6.1 ja schon vor ca 3 Wochen released.

                                        Klar, als beta. Zu der Zeit ist ja auch der Thread im Forum hier erstellt worden.

                                        In stable habe ich sie erst vorgestern übergeben:
                                        https://github.com/ioBroker/ioBroker.repositories/pull/2884

                                        klein0r created this issue in ioBroker/ioBroker.repositories

                                        closed Update shelly to 6.6.1 #2884

                                        X 1 Reply Last reply Reply Quote 0
                                        • X
                                          xawa @haus-automatisierung last edited by

                                          @haus-automatisierung Alles klar, danke für die Info

                                          1 Reply Last reply Reply Quote 0
                                          • S
                                            Spike08122 last edited by

                                            Hallo Zusammen,

                                            habe gerade erst mit Shelly angefangen und habe genau nach einer Möglichkeit gesucht mir den Status vom Fenster(Tür Kontakt in ioBroker anzeigen zu lassen. Ich bin dann auf den Post gestoßen und habe das Script in meinen Shelly plus eingefügt und gestartet. Ich bekomme aber dann die Meldung

                                            Screenshot 2023-12-01 154259.png

                                            Muss ich noch irgendwas anpassen.

                                            Danke schon mal

                                            Spike

                                            haus-automatisierung 1 Reply Last reply Reply Quote 0
                                            • First post
                                              Last post

                                            Support us

                                            ioBroker
                                            Community Adapters
                                            Donate

                                            810
                                            Online

                                            31.7k
                                            Users

                                            79.8k
                                            Topics

                                            1.3m
                                            Posts

                                            35
                                            153
                                            18492
                                            Loading More Posts
                                            • Oldest to Newest
                                            • Newest to Oldest
                                            • Most Votes
                                            Reply
                                            • Reply as topic
                                            Log in to reply
                                            Community
                                            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en
                                            The ioBroker Community 2014-2023
                                            logo